Harnser Barn is a spacious ground floor cottage located in Tittleshall, Norfolk, within the East of England region. It can comfortably accommodate four guests and is ideally situated near the Norfolk Coast Area of Outstanding Natural Beauty. Originally a stable for an old farm, this nearly 200-year-old barn has been thoughtfully modernized while retaining its traditional red-brick charm. The cottage features a private garden with views of a pond, making it a serene getaway for nature enthusiasts and those seeking relaxation.
The barn is part of the Tittleshall Barns complex, which offers multiple accommodation options for larger groups needing separate but nearby lodging. This makes Harnser Barn an excellent choice for wedding guests attending events at the nearby Godwick Hall. The property is surrounded by wildlife, including herons, swans, mallards, and moorhens, enhancing the tranquil ambiance of the location.
Inside, Harnser Barn boasts two well-appointed bedrooms, each with en-suite facilities—one featuring a wet room and the other a bathroom. The bedrooms are furnished to a high standard with fine white linens, ensuring a comfortable stay for guests. The layout of the cottage promotes a sense of spaciousness, complemented by generous living areas that provide an inviting atmosphere for relaxation and socializing.
Outside, the large enclosed garden is bordered by traditional wicker fencing, offering privacy and a peaceful environment. Guests can enjoy outdoor dining on the terrace, which is equipped with a dining set and a charcoal barbecue, making it perfect for alfresco meals. Additionally, the property provides two off-road parking spaces for convenience.
